I'm after the brake lines in the engine bay for a B310 sunny, or does anyone know was size nut;s are used on the brake lines so i can i make my own.

10x1 metric
Same as almost every datto ever built after 1965

I know I've had problems with the brake lines before, as they seem to locktight them from the factory & you always seem to round off one or two of the brake nuts. If this is what has happened, any Enzed or Pirtek dealer should be able to supply new nuts, & you simply cut through the brake line as close to the flare as possible, slip the rounded off nut off, put the new on, then flare the pipe. There's usually enough slack in the pipes to make up for the tiny amount you cut off.
Or you can get new lines made up. I replaced the copper brake lines in my 1000 race car with steel by using welding wire to make a pattern. Just bend the wire into the shape you want, then take it along someone like Stewart Wilkins Rallying, or RaceBrakes at Wetherill Park & they should be able to supply new lines to suit. I had mine made by Arthur Jackson, who now works at SWR.
